Calculating Total Costs, Fees, and Exchange Rates for Sending Money from the US to India

How can I calculate the total cost of sending money from the US to India, including fees and exchange rates?

When sending money from the US to India, understanding the total cost involves more than just the transfer fee. Several factors can affect how much you end up paying.

First, it's important to factor in the service fee charged by the remittance provider. This fee varies depending on the platform, the amount you're sending, and the payment method. Typically, banks and online transfer services charge a flat fee or a percentage of the total transfer amount.

Next, exchange rates play a critical role in calculating the overall cost. The rate at which US dollars convert to Indian rupees can fluctuate, impacting the value your recipient receives. Some services offer competitive exchange rates, while others might offer less favorable rates.

Additionally, you should consider hidden fees like receiving charges in India or any intermediary bank fees. Some transfer services may not disclose all the costs upfront, leading to unexpected charges for either you or the recipient.

To accurately calculate the total cost, compare service fees, exchange rates, and any additional charges across different remittance platforms to ensure you're getting the best value for your money.

Are there any limits on the amount I can send from the US to India with favorable rates?

When sending money from the US to India, it's essential to be aware of limits that may affect your transactions. Although many remittance services offer favorable exchange rates, regulatory limits on the amount you can send often come into play. The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) sets guidelines for foreign remittances, and while there is no upper cap for individuals sending money for family support, certain types of transfers may have restrictions depending on the service provider.

For instance, the Liberalized Remittance Scheme (LRS) allows individuals to remit up to $250,000 annually for various purposes like education, medical treatment, or gifts. However, exceeding this limit could require additional documentation or approval. When choosing a remittance service, it's important to consider the transfer limits and associated fees. Most providers offer competitive rates but may impose lower caps on the amount for regular transactions.

Understanding these limits helps ensure a smooth and hassle-free remittance process. Always verify the policies of your chosen provider to ensure your transfer complies with both US and Indian regulations. By staying informed, you can maximize the benefits of favorable exchange rates while avoiding potential delays.

Which money transfer companies offer the lowest fees for sending money to India?

When it comes to sending money to India, choosing the right money transfer service is crucial for minimizing fees and maximizing the amount received. Several remittance companies offer competitive rates, but some stand out for their low-cost services.

One of the most affordable options is Wise (formerly TransferWise), known for its low, transparent fees. Wise uses the mid-market exchange rate, which ensures that you are getting a fair deal without hidden costs.

Another great choice is Remitly, which offers low fees for bank transfers and delivers funds quickly. For those sending larger amounts, Xoom (a PayPal service) also provides competitive rates and quick transfers to India.

Western Union, while traditionally more expensive, offers various pricing options depending on the speed and method of transfer, often providing promotions that can significantly lower costs for sending money to India.

In conclusion, if minimizing transfer fees is your priority, Wise, Remitly, and Xoom are solid options to consider. Always compare fees, transfer speeds, and exchange rates to ensure you’re getting the best deal for your specific needs.

What’s the difference between a fixed and fluctuating exchange rate for transfers to India?

```html

The exchange rate plays a crucial role in international remittances, especially when transferring funds to India. There are two types of exchange rates that can impact the amount of money received: fixed and fluctuating. Understanding the difference between these two is essential for both remittance senders and recipients.

A fixed exchange rate remains constant over a set period. This provides stability and predictability for those sending money to India, as they know exactly how much their recipient will receive. This can be particularly helpful when planning for regular transfers or in times of economic uncertainty.

On the other hand, a fluctuating exchange rate can change frequently based on market conditions. While this provides opportunities for senders to benefit from favorable rates, it also comes with the risk that the recipient in India may receive less if the rate moves unfavorably. This type of rate is influenced by factors like inflation, political stability, and global market dynamics.

In conclusion, both fixed and fluctuating exchange rates offer advantages and challenges. Senders should consider their priorities—whether it's predictability or the potential for better rates—when choosing how to send money to India.

How do digital wallets affect the transfer rates when sending money from the US to India?

Digital wallets have revolutionized the way we send money across borders, especially when transferring funds from the US to India. Traditional money transfer methods often come with higher fees and longer processing times. However, with digital wallets, these challenges are significantly reduced, making them a preferred choice for remittance.

One of the main advantages is the speed at which transactions are processed. Unlike traditional bank transfers that may take several business days, digital wallets typically facilitate instant or same-day transfers. This provides both convenience and peace of mind for recipients in India, who can access their funds quickly.

Moreover, digital wallets often have lower fees compared to banks or money transfer services. Traditional money transfers may include hidden charges, exchange rate margins, or transaction fees, making them more expensive. Digital wallets, on the other hand, offer more transparent pricing and competitive exchange rates, which translates to better value for both senders and recipients.

In conclusion, digital wallets streamline the money transfer process, reduce costs, and speed up transactions, making them an efficient and cost-effective solution for sending money from the US to India.
